Apparently there are thousands of microscopic mites that live on your face and they spread from hugging.
The demodex mite is a microscopic arachnid that lives on human skin - specifically, in our pores, surviving on the waxy sebum they produce.
It's estimated that at any given time between 1.5 & 2.5 million mites are living on our skin. The life span is only 20 days, but....
